Reservations

Guidelines
The Reservations option enables users to schedule conferences. These
conferences can be launched immediately or become ongoing, at a
specified time on a specified date.
Scheduling a conference reservation requires definition of conference
parameters such as the date and time at which the conference is to start,
the participants and the duration of the conference.
Scheduled conferences (Reservations) can occur once or repeatedly, and
the recurrence pattern can vary.
The maximum number of reservations per RMX are:
RMX 1500 - 2000
RMX 2000 - 2000
RMX 4000 - 4000
System
By default, the Scheduler is enabled by a System Flag. The flag prevents
potential scheduling conflicts from occurring as a result of system
calls from external scheduling applications such as ReadiManager®,
SE200 CMA™ 4000/5000 and others via the API.
If an external scheduling application is used, the flag
INTERNAL_SCHEDULER must be manually added to the System
Configuration and its value must be set to NO.
For more information see "Modifying System Flags" on page 19-6.
